Nothing actually happens on screen when they sync.
I just went through it with my move controllers and didn't think anything was working...
My process was:
Controller off
plug it in via USB
hit PS button - controller turns on
then it is synced (with no further info) on screen
... is it charged? maybe leave it plugged in for a bit.
Press the little reset button on the underside of the controller with a toothpick or something similarly small.. that will re-sync it.
